Dreamland's Zaatar Chickpea Salad is packaged in poly bags with a generic label which declares "chickpeas, cumin, zataar, turmeric, dill, onion, garlic, parsley". Dreamland distributed bulk cases (2/5lbs. bags per case) to Haggen store. Bulk 5lbs. bags were not sold directly to consumers. Haggen stores unpacked 5lb. bags of chickpea salad into cold food pan at salad bar (without mixing with other ingredients), consumers packed product in grab & go containers, and Haggen applied scale label when members paid at the register.

Recalled by Dreamland Inc

Undeclared soy Undeclared wheat / gluten Undeclared sesame

Why it was recalled

Undeclared Sesame, Soy, Wheat
